To begin with, if there's an absence of proof, your legal representative might argue that the prosecution hasn't met its burden of proof. Bear in mind, it's not your work to show virtue; it's the district attorney's job to prove regret past an affordable doubt. If they can not, you should be acquitted.



An additional common approach is self-defense, specifically in cases entailing fees like attack or homicide. If you were shielding yourself, your lawyer could utilize this technique to warrant your activities lawfully. This requires showing that your perception of danger was reasonable and that your reaction was proportional to that danger.

In some cases, your protection could include questioning the legitimacy of exactly how proof was obtained. If police violated your civil liberties during the examination, proof could be suppressed, which can significantly damage the prosecution's situation.

Lastly, your attorney may bargain a plea offer if it serves your best interest. This typically occurs if the proof against you is solid but there are reducing factors that can result in reduced fees or sentencing.
